Company background:
The Ethiopian Economics Association (EEA) was established in 1991 as a non-profit, non-partisan and non-religious professional association. The EEA has interrelated objectives of supporting economic policy design through producing reliable and independent scientific evidence; enhancing economics and development research and dissemination; promoting the discipline of economics; serving as a platform for dialogue on economic issues; promoting the professional interest of its members; and facilitating professional networking between Ethiopian economists and those in other countries.
